Problem Statement
Smallholder farmers, who comprise approximately 80% of the farming population in developing countries, are often unable to access the resources, information, and markets necessary for sustainable agricultural practices. They face significant barriers, including limited access to technology, inadequate training, and insufficient financial support.
As a result, these farmers struggle with low productivity, high vulnerability to climate impacts, and persistent poverty. Without targeted interventions, the potential of smallholder farmers to contribute to food security and economic development will remain untapped.

Key Activities
- Needs Assessment and Baseline Survey:
- Conduct a comprehensive assessment of the needs and challenges faced by smallholder farmers in the target communities. This will establish baseline data to measure the impact of the initiative.
- AgriTech Training Workshops:
- Organize hands-on training workshops focused on innovative agricultural technologies, sustainable farming practices, and climate-smart techniques. These workshops will be tailored to the specific needs of smallholder farmers and will cover topics such as soil health, pest management, and precision farming.
- Development of Digital Platforms:
- Create and deploy user-friendly digital platforms that connect farmers with markets, suppliers, and relevant agricultural resources. This includes mobile applications and online marketplaces that facilitate direct sales and access to information.
- Pilot Projects for Technology Adoption:
- Implement pilot projects that allow farmers to test and adopt specific AgriTech solutions, such as drip irrigation systems, smart sensors, and mobile advisory services. These projects will provide practical experience and showcase the benefits of technology in agriculture.
- Establishment of Farmer Cooperatives:
- Facilitate the formation of farmer cooperatives to promote collective action, enhance bargaining power, and improve access to resources and markets. Provide training on cooperative management and governance to ensure sustainability.
